As a Senior Warehouse Coordinator Inbound, you will support Stryker’s distribution operations by ensuring inbound warehouse activities are executed efficiently, accurately, and in compliance with quality and regulatory standards. You will play a key role in receiving, storing, and managing products while driving operational excellence and ensuring customers receive their orders on time and in full. 

What You Will Do 

  • Support the Department Manager in achieving divisional KPIs and operational objectives. 

  • Coordinate operative workloads to ensure all daily activities and end-of-shift procedures are completed. 

  • Act as a process expert by troubleshooting operational issues to ensure uninterrupted service delivery. 

  • Take ownership of warehouse processes, ensuring competency and adherence to standards across all operatives. 

  • Oversee production, non-production, and return-based activities, including receiving, put-away, inventory handling, and shipment preparation. 

  • Ensure completion of trade compliance documentation for shipments between South Africa, Northern Ireland, and the EU, maintaining CHIEF reporting requirements. 

  • Own warehouse quality measures, investigating and recording damaged goods, missing items, or incorrectly located stock. 

  • Lead compliance, inventory, and quality-related activities to meet business and regulatory requirements, including Human Tissue handling where applicable. 

  • Escalate discrepancies or operational challenges to the Department Manager when necessary. 

  • Identify continuous improvement opportunities to increase efficiency and reduce operational costs. 

  • Build strong working relationships with internal and external stakeholders at local and regional levels. 

  • Promote a safe working environment and champion quality standards to ensure 100% accuracy in all activities. 

  • Drive engagement aligned with Stryker’s culture and operational values. 

  • Support additional operational needs in line with business requirements.
